Last year I was living in NYC, two years out of college and playing poker for a living. I love NYC but it is expensive. Even where I lived in Queens, living expenses are high and a lot of my poker profits went to the government (highest local taxes in the nation). I also hate cold weather, so last year I decided to move for three reasons:
1) Save money. By living abroad, I'd save a lot of money on living expenses and taxes (foreign earned income exclusion up to ~$90K).
2) Travel while still being young and impressionable, and making me feel like I'm actually doing productive with my life.
3) Avoid the cold winter in NY.
I moved to the Philippines in September and have been traveling to other cities in Asia every month or so. Moving to Asia was the best decision I've ever made and I encourage all of you to consider it. Feel free to ask me about anything and everything.
